

Born on December 12, 1944, in Key West, Florida, Shirley was the oldest of four children born to Clell and June Spoering. She grew up in Springfield, Missouri, alongside her two sisters, Denise Maxwell and Judy Spoering, and her brother, Gary Spoering. Shirley had a deep love for pets and a passion for arts and crafts, which she carried with her throughout her life. She majored in zoology in college, reflecting her lifelong love of animals.
Shirley later pursued a degree as a paralegal and worked in this field for several years. Her creativity shone through in her love for making jewelry and knitting, hobbies she cherished deeply.
In 1966, Shirley married Calvin Naegelin, and together they built a loving family. She is survived by her son, Conrad Naegelin, and his wife, Helen, whom he married in 1996. Shirley was a proud grandmother to Emily Naegelin and Lotus Naegelin.
Her interests extended beyond her family and work. Shirley was very interested in knitting, reading, and making jewelry, including silversmithing. She adored her pets, Sophie the cat and Cooper the dog, who were constant companions in her life.
Shirley's commitment to her community was evident in her support for her church, missionary work, animal shelters, and veterans' missions. She will be remembered as a loving mother who was quiet but tough and strong when needed, always caring for the well-being of others, and willing to learn and try new things. Her strong sense of right and wrong guided her actions, and she consistently sought to do the right thing.
The family extends their heartfelt gratitude to the Community Bible Church for their unwavering support of both Shirley and Calvin.
